<br />Mountain Coal Company <br />West Elk Mine <br />Deer Creek Shaft Project Plan <br />DEER CREEK SHAFT PROJECT PLAN (23 May 2007) <br />The proposed project consists of: <br />• Using raise-bore and raise-bore slash constntction methods to bore the shaft from <br />underground within the mine to create a 24feet diameter by 400-feet deep <br />(approximate) shaft and a 6-feet diameter by 400-feet deep (approximate) <br />emergency escape shaft; <br />• Building a housing structure to enclose the emergency escape shaft and electrical <br />generation equipment for the emergency escape hoist; <br />• Performing interim reclamation on the pad and light-use mad once the sha8 and <br />associated structures are conshucted; and <br />• Closing the shafts and performing Seal reclamation when these features are no <br />longer needed at the end of the mine life (circa 2020). <br />The purpose of the Deer Creek Shaft is to provide ventihrtion for the mine. This shaft <br />will be designed to function without a ventilation fan. 17te emergency escape shaft is <br />proposed to support the mine evacuation plans and meet 1~Tme Safety and Health <br />Administration (MSHA) requirements for the mine. The emergency escape shaft is not <br />planned to be an active component of the mine ventilation system Both the Deer Creek <br />Shaft and the emergency escape shaft will be built on the same pad. <br />The project area is located on lands managed by the USDA Forest Service, Rocky <br />Mountain Region, Grand Mesa -Uncompahgre -Gunnison National Forest, Paonia <br />Ranger Dishrict For purposes of this submittal, one location, referred to as the mad and <br />pad, are discussed, though several alternatives were considered initially by the USFS. <br />The proposed project is within the current coal lease area on Federal Coal Lease C-1362, <br />held by Mountain Coal Company, L.L.C., and is within the permit area boundary. <br />The pad site is approximately 1682 feet southeast of the Minnesota Reservoir. The pad is <br />located in the NE '/, of Section 32, T.liS, R90W, 6t° Principal Meridian, in Gunnison <br />County, Colorado.
